WebThe Dialysis Outcomes and Practice Patterns Study (DOPPS) looked at medications used in hemodialysis (HD) patients, including the use of water-soluble vitamins. The study included 16,345 patients from 308 HD units in the United States, Japan, France, Germany, Italy, Spain, and the United Kingdom.
